Tilapia En Papillote

Elevate your weeknight dinner game with this vibrant and healthy recipe for **Tilapia En Papillote**, a delightful dish that combines tender tilapia fillets with a medley of fresh vegetables, all sealed in parchment paper for an aromatic and nutrient-packed meal. This French-inspired cooking technique allows the fish and julienned zucchini, carrots, red bell peppers, and cherry tomatoes to steam to perfection, locking in moisture and flavor. Hints of garlic, fresh parsley, and a splash of lemon bring zesty brightness, while a drizzle of olive oil ties everything together. Prep Time:20 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:35 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 4 pieces Tilapia fillets
  • 1 medium Zucchini
  • 1 medium Carrot
  • 1 medium Red bell pepper
  • 1 cup Cherry tomatoes
  • 2 cloves Garlic
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h parsley
  • 1 whole Lemon
  • 4 teaspoons Ol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 4 sheets Parchment paper sheets

Directions

Step 1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

Step 2

Cut the zucchini, carrot, and red bell pepper into thin strips (julienne-style). Halve the cherry tomatoes and mince the garlic cloves.

Step 3

Cut four large sheets of parchment paper (approximately 12x16 inches each) and fold them in half. Then reopen to create a crease in the center.

Step 4

Place one tilapia fillet on one side of the crease on each parchment sheet.

Step 5

Season each fillet with a pinch of salt and black pepper.

Step 6

Top each tilapia fillet with an even portion of zucchini, carrot, red bell pepper, cherry tomatoes, and minced garlic.

Step 7

Sprinkle 1/2 tablespoon of fresh parsley over each packet and drizzle 1 teaspoon of olive oil over the top of each set of ingredients.

Step 8

Cut the lemon into quarters and squeeze a small amount of juice over each fillet and its vegetables. Reserve the remaining lemon slices for garnish.

Step 9

Fold the other half of the parchment paper over the fish and vegetables. Crimp the edges tightly in small folds to seal the packets completely, forming a half-moon shape.

Step 10

Place the sealed packets onto a baking sheet and b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until the fish is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.

Step 11

Carefully remove the packets from the oven and transfer them to individual plates. Allow each person to open their parchment paper at the table for a dramatic presentation.

Step 12

Serve warm with additional lemon wedges for squeezing, if desired.
